History and Significance of Jamsil Baseball Stadium
When you think of South Korean baseball, you can't help but think of Jamsil Baseball Stadium. Opened in July 1982, it was built as part of the Jamsil Sports Complex for the 1988 Seoul Olympics. This stadium isn't just a place to watch a game; it's a landmark steeped in history and tradition. For decades, it has been the home of two of the KBO League's most popular teams: the Doosan Bears and the LG Twins. Sharing the stadium has created a unique rivalry and a vibrant atmosphere that's hard to match anywhere else. Over the years, Jamsil has hosted countless memorable games, championships, and events, solidifying its place in the hearts of baseball fans across the nation.
The stadium's design is classic, with a large seating capacity that allows thousands of fans to come together and share their passion for the sport. Its location within the larger Jamsil Sports Complex adds to its appeal, providing easy access to other recreational facilities and attractions. Getting to Jamsil Baseball Stadium: Transportation Options
Alright, guys, let's figure out how to get to Jamsil Baseball Stadium! Thankfully, it's super accessible, no matter where you're coming from in Seoul. Public transportation is definitely your best bet, given Seoul's awesome subway system.
Subway: The easiest way to reach the stadium is by taking Line 2 to Sports Complex Station ( μ’ ν©μ΄λμ₯μ ). From there, follow the signs β you really can't miss it; just look for the crowds of fans! The stadium is a short walk from exits 5, 6, or 7. Trust me; you'll be at the gates in no time.
Bus: Several bus routes also stop near the stadium. Check online or use a navigation app to find the best route from your location. Look for buses that stop at the Sports Complex or Jamsil Sports Complex bus stops. Buses are a convenient option if you're not near a subway line or prefer a scenic route.
Taxi: Taxis are readily available throughout Seoul, but keep in mind that traffic can be heavy, especially during game days. If you're taking a taxi, tell the driver you're going to "Jamsil Yagu Jang" (μ μ€μΌκ΅¬μ₯). Make sure to factor in extra travel time during peak hours to avoid missing the first pitch.
Car: Driving to the stadium is an option, but parking can be a hassle. There are parking facilities available at the Jamsil Sports Complex, but they tend to fill up quickly on game days. Consider arriving early or using public transportation to avoid parking stress. If you do drive, be prepared for potential traffic delays and parking fees.

Securing Your Seat: Ticket Information and Tips
Getting tickets to a game at Jamsil Baseball Stadium can be competitive, especially for popular matchups. Don't worry; I've got you covered with some tips and tricks to snag your seat. The most common method is through online ticketing platforms. Both the Doosan Bears and LG Twins have official websites where you can purchase tickets in advance. Keep an eye on the schedule and ticket release dates to ensure you don't miss out. You can also use popular Korean ticketing websites like Interpark or Ticketlink.
Online Booking: Tickets usually go on sale a few days or weeks before the game, so mark your calendar and set reminders. When booking online, you'll typically have the option to choose your preferred seating area. Consider factors like proximity to the field, sun exposure, and view obstructions when making your selection. Some sections offer more lively atmospheres with cheering sections, while others provide a more relaxed viewing experience.
In-Person Purchase: If you prefer buying tickets in person, you can visit the ticket booths at Jamsil Baseball Stadium on game days. However, keep in mind that tickets may sell out quickly, especially for weekend games or matches against rival teams. Arriving early is crucial if you plan to purchase tickets at the stadium. Be prepared for potential lines and limited availability.
Ticket Prices: Ticket prices vary depending on the seating location, game day, and opponent. Premium seats closer to the field usually command higher prices, while seats in the outfield or upper levels are more affordable. Weekend and holiday games may also have slightly higher prices than weekday games. Check the official ticketing websites for the most accurate and up-to-date pricing information.

Food and Beverages: Must-Try Stadium Treats
Speaking of food, let's get into the real important stuff, right? Jamsil Baseball Stadium has got you covered with a bunch of tasty treats to keep you fueled up throughout the game. Sure, you can grab a hot dog, but why not dive into some of the local flavors? Tteokbokki (spicy rice cakes) is a must-try β it's spicy, chewy, and oh-so-satisfying. And kimbap (seaweed rice rolls) is perfect for a quick and easy snack. These are Korean staples that will give you a taste of the local cuisine.
Variety of Options: For those craving something familiar, you can always find classic stadium fare like burgers, fries, and chicken wings. There are also various international options available, such as Japanese ramen or Chinese dumplings. No matter your preference, you'll find something to satisfy your hunger at Jamsil Baseball Stadium. Take a stroll around the concourse to explore the different food vendors and discover your new favorite snack.
Beverages: To quench your thirst, you can choose from a wide selection of beverages. Of course, beer is a popular choice among baseball fans, and you'll find several local and international brands available. If you prefer something non-alcoholic, there are also soft drinks, juices, and water. Some vendors even offer refreshing Korean drinks like Sikhye (sweet rice beverage) or Sujeonggwa (cinnamon punch). Staying hydrated is important, especially on hot summer days, so be sure to drink plenty of fluids throughout the game.
Snack Recommendations: If you're feeling adventurous, try some of the more unique snack options available at Jamsil Baseball Stadium. Fried squid, seasoned with spices and served with dipping sauce, is a popular choice among locals. You can also find grilled skewers of meat or vegetables, which are perfect for sharing with friends. Don't forget to grab some roasted chestnuts or dried squid for a traditional Korean snack experience.

Beyond the Game: Exploring the Jamsil Area
Okay, so the game's over, but the fun doesn't have to stop there! The Jamsil area has a ton to offer, so why not stick around and explore a bit? Lotte World is a major attraction, featuring an amusement park, shopping mall, ice rink, and more. It's a great place to spend an afternoon or evening, especially if you're traveling with family or friends. From thrilling rides to entertaining shows, there's something for everyone at Lotte World. You can easily spend an entire day exploring the various attractions and enjoying the vibrant atmosphere.
Olympic Park: If you're looking for something more relaxed, head over to Olympic Park, which was built for the 1988 Seoul Olympics. It's a huge green space with walking trails, gardens, sculptures, and historical landmarks. It's perfect for a leisurely stroll or a picnic. The park offers a peaceful escape from the hustle and bustle of the city and provides a glimpse into South Korea's Olympic history. Take some time to explore the different sections of the park, each with its unique charm and attractions.
Shopping and Dining: The Jamsil area is also home to a variety of shopping malls, department stores, and restaurants. You can find everything from high-end fashion brands to local boutiques. The restaurants offer a diverse range of cuisines, from Korean BBQ to international flavors. Whether you're looking for souvenirs, gifts, or a delicious meal, you'll find plenty of options in the Jamsil area. Explore the different neighborhoods and discover hidden gems and local favorites.
Nearby Attractions: For those interested in culture and history, the nearby Seokchon Lake Park offers a scenic escape with beautiful cherry blossoms in the spring. You can also visit the Bongeunsa Temple, a historic Buddhist temple located in the Gangnam district. These attractions provide a glimpse into South Korea's rich cultural heritage and offer a peaceful contrast to the modern cityscape.
